Originally Posted by boog123
Why in the world wouldn't DALPA agree to relative seniority, given recent history?
Each merger is different. DOH may work for some, relative for others. Then you have various methods like pull and plug for retirements or one top heavy group versus another, zippering the list in whole or starting at a specific point, a staple or any combination.

You could pull and plug a given amount, zipper a given amount, blend an amount with relative and then staple a certain amount, all in the same merger. Then there's fences and freezes as well. Everyone will tout their "gold standard" which will be whatever serves them the best. That is why they almost always go to arbitration.

DL and NW were much, much closer across the board than DL and HI would be on many seniority related issues. I would expect DALPA to resist a full on relative integration with all available resources, just as I would expect HALPA to "go for it" because hey, why not?
